Composite roof patching services involve repairing damaged or deteriorated sections of a roof's surface using high-quality composite materials. This process typically includes identifying areas where the roofing material has cracked, chipped, or become worn, then carefully removing or preparing those sections before applying new composite patches. The goal is to restore the roof’s integrity, preventing leaks and further damage while maintaining the roof’s appearance and functionality. Skilled contractors utilize specialized tools and techniques to ensure the patches blend seamlessly with the existing roof, providing a durable and weather-resistant repair.
This service helps address common roofing problems such as cracks caused by weather exposure, hail damage, or age-related wear. Small holes or punctures from falling debris or foot traffic can also be effectively repaired through composite patching. By fixing these issues early, property owners can avoid more costly repairs or complete roof replacements down the line. Additionally, composite patching can be a practical solution for addressing localized damage caused by storm events or accidental impacts, helping extend the lifespan of the roof without the need for a full overhaul.

The overview below groups typical Composite Roof Patching proj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Warren, NJ.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or patching jobs on composite roofs in Warren, NJ range from $250 to $600. Many routine repairs fall within this middle range, depending on the extent of damage and accessibility. Fewer projects require larger or more complex patching solutions.
Moderate Repairs - For more extensive patching that involves multiple areas or larger sections, local contractors often charge between $600 and $1,500. These projects are common for homeowners needing to address multiple damaged spots or aging materials.
Large-Scale Patching - Larger repairs covering significant portions of a roof can cost between $1,500 and $3,500. Such projects typically involve more labor, materials, and preparation, and are less frequent than smaller repairs.
Full Roof Patching - In rare cases where extensive damage or deterioration occurs, the cost for comprehensive patching or partial roof repairs can reach $3,500 or more. These projects tend to be the highest cost band and are less common than routine patching jobs.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
